With the first part of the summer transfer window now officially open until the 10th of June, Manchester City are busy attempting to bring players in ahead of the FIFA Club World Cup. City chairman Khaldoon Al-Mubarak has stated that his club’s goal was to bring in the majority of their new signings ahead of the upcoming tournament in the United States.
Now a new report from Fabrizio Romano for GIVEMESPORT that Manchester City are progressing with their moves to sign AC Milan midfielder Tijjani Reijnders and Lyon playmaker Rayan Cherki. It would seem that City are on the verge of landing two significant blows in the transfer market based on Fabrizio Romano’s update.
Fabrizio Romano has reported that Manchester City are making progress in their bid to sign Rayan Cherki from Lyon. Romano reports that Pep Guardiola has been in contact with Cherki in recent days. The purpose of these talks was to make sure the City manager and Cherki were aligned on their future goals as per Romano’s report. Furthermore, Romano reports that the transfer fee that will likely see Cherki arrive at the Etihad will be above €30 million. Lastly, Romano adds that talks between the two clubs are advancing.
It is also reported by Fabrizio Romano that Manchester City’s opening bid of €60 million for Tijjani Reijnders was rejected by AC Milan. Furthermore, Romano adds that talks between the two clubs are continuing. Manchester City are prepared to return with an improved offer for Reijnders as per Romano’s report. Lastly, Romano reports that the expectation is that a deal will be agreed upon between Manchester City and AC Milan.
It would seem that Manchester City are edging closer to their first signings of the summer. As mentioned above, it would be ideal if City could sign Cherki and Reijnders ahead of the Club World Cup. That would allow City to take both players to the United States. It would also give a fresh look to Pep Guardiola’s squad for the upcoming tournament. But more important than that, City appear to be on the verge of signing two quality players.
Manchester City’s rebuild is well and truly underway. They now need to add the pieces that would complement their January signings and the remainder of Pep Guardiola’s squad. Rayan Cherki and Tijjani Reijnders would do just that. Cherki would add the game-breaking creativity that Manchester City’s play lacked on occasions during the 24/25 season. Reijnders would add quality, life and goals to City’s midfield. Both players look to have defined roles in Manchester City’s rebuild. The quicker City can sign both players, the quicker they can grow into those roles.
